This book is filled with lots of great pictures, that show the different types of snakes. My son really enjoyed looking at the pictures, and even spent quite a bit of time, drawing and coloring snakes, after we read the book.
In addition, there are tons of great facts, and warnings about snakes. I learned quite a bit about snakes!
My only issues with this book, are the vast amount of grammatical errors. That is unlike the other books that I have read from Dan, and it was enough that I would rather read the book to my kids (and fill in the holes), than let my son read it himself, and get confused. He is just learning to read, so I think that trying to read this himself, with the errors, would have made it harder on him.
A child that is older, and that can fill in the blanks, might have an easier time reading it. It is a great book, errors aside, and it is filled with lots of really excellent information and pictures, so I recommend the book, especially to anyone that thinks snakes are cool.
